The Spring Festival in Bishkek has become one of the most memorable events of the season


On March 22, 2026, the Spring Festival took place at Royal Central Park, gathering over 5,000 guests and creating an atmosphere of a true celebration. A highlight of the evening was the stunning fireworks show, which lasted almost six minutes and lit up the skies of Bishkek, leaving all participants with unforgettable impressions.

The festival was held at a high level and was characterized by its scale, offering participants a diverse program: fair and craft zones, playgrounds for children, and impressive performances — from vocals and dances to magic shows. An important aspect was the focus on the idea of “igniting the dreams of young talents,” providing a stage for schoolchildren and students to showcase their abilities and creativity.


A stage full of passion — a place where young talents express their individuality

In addition to the entertainment program, the festival also had a social focus through the initiative “Plant a Green Future for the City of Dreams.” More than 2,000 trees were planted by children, laying the foundation for a sustainable urban space. RCA Living committed to caring for these “green sprouts,” following a concept where 71% of the Royal Central Park area will be occupied by greenery, water bodies, and infrastructure.

The festival concluded with two bright moments: for the first time in Bishkek, guests released 3,000 floating lanterns on the Nomad Heritage lake, creating a magical atmosphere. Shortly after, a grand fireworks show took place, lasting almost 6 minutes and becoming one of the most impressive in the city.
